What are GLP-1 Receptor Agonists?
GLP-1 receptor agonists are a class of medications that imitate a natural hormone produced in the gut. When a person eats, GLP-1 is released, stimulating insulin secretion, hindering glucagon (which raises blood glucose), and slowing gastric emptying. Most importantly for weight management, these medications likewise indicate the brain's satiety centers, reducing hunger and food cravings.

In Germany, these drugs are managed strictly by the Federal Institute for Drugs and Medical Devices (BfArM). They are categorized as "Rezeptpflichtig" (prescription-only), meaning they can not be acquired nonprescription and need a valid medical diagnosis and guidance.

Germany keeps high standards for drug security and circulation. All GLP-1 medications should be given through certified pharmacies (Apotheken), whether they are standard brick-and-mortar facilities or certified online drug stores.
Prescription Requirements
Under German law, a patient needs to speak with a physician (such as a GP, Diabetologist, or Endocrinologist) to receive a prescription. The doctor examines the patient's Body Mass Index (BMI), pre-existing conditions (like cardiovascular disease or hypertension), and blood glucose levels.
The Role of BfArM and Supply Shortages
Due to worldwide demand, Germany has actually dealt with substantial supply shortages (Lieferengpässe). The BfArM has issued several statements advising physicians to prioritize clients with Type 2 diabetes for medications like Ozempic, as these patients rely on the drug for blood glucose stability. This has actually caused stricter analysis of "off-label" recommending for weight loss.
Costs and Health Insurance Coverage
The cost of GLP-1 therapy in Germany is a significant element for many clients. The compensation structure varies depending upon the type of insurance and the specific medical diagnosis.
Statutory Health Insurance (GKV)
For clients with Type 2 diabetes, the Gesetzliche Krankenversicherung (GKV) generally covers the expenses of drugs like Ozempic or Trulicity, minus a little co-payment (Zuzahlung). Nevertheless, German law (specifically § 34 SGB V) presently categorizes weight-loss medications as "lifestyle drugs," implying that even if a patient is medically overweight, the GKV is typically forbidden from covering drugs like Wegovy or Saxenda.
Private Health Insurance (PKV)
Private insurance companies (Private Krankenversicherung) deal more versatility. Protection typically depends upon the particular regards to the person's policy and the medical need argued by the prescribing physician.

FAQ: GLP-1 Pharmacy and Availability in Germany1. Can I buy Ozempic without a prescription in Germany?
No. It is illegal to sell or buy Ozempic or any GLP-1 medication without a valid medical prescription in Germany. Doing so brings significant health dangers due to the capacity for fake products.
2. Is Wegovy presently readily available in German pharmacies?
Yes, Wegovy was formally launched Lokale GLP-1-Lieferanten in Deutschland Germany GLP-1-Lieferanten in Deutschland mid-2023. However, supply remains periodic. It is suggested to talk to numerous drug stores or utilize online schedule trackers.
3. Just how much does a month-to-month supply of GLP-1 cost out-of-pocket?
For those paying independently (Selbstzahler), costs vary depending on the dose. On average, clients can expect to pay between EUR170 and EUR350 monthly for medications like Wegovy or Mounjaro.
4. Are there "Bio-identical" or intensified GLP-1s in Germany?
Unlike the United States, the compounding of GLP-1 medications in drug stores is not a basic practice in Germany. Regulatory authorities focus on making use of factory-sealed, branded pens to ensure sterility and dose accuracy.
5. What occurs if my local drug store runs out stock?
Clients are motivated to ask their pharmacist to inspect the "Großhandel" (wholesaler) stock or to provide a digital prescription that can be examined throughout various glp1 Pharmacy germany chains. Some drug stores permit clients to "pre-order" the next month's supply to make sure continuity of care.
